Will this compiler work as (1) Ada 2005 on (2) PPC running (3) OS X
10.5?
I committed to supporting the PLplot bindings on both Ada 95 and Ada
2005, and I have about the last PPC Powerbook (laptop) sold by Apple
so I'm not eager to buy a new computer just to get a compiler that
runs on Intel. However, there has been no Ada 2005 compiler that runs
under OS X 10.5 on PPC architecture. (The MacAda group has not been
helpful in this regard.) As a result, I haven't been able to upgrade
to 10.5.
Does your build support 10.5 on PPC, or do you know of other builds
that will?
